About Martin Stradner
Martin Stradner is a scholar working on Rheumatology, Immunology, Physiology, Molecular Biology and Infectious Diseases, having authored 64 papers that have together received 2.5k indexed citations. Recurring topics across this work include Salivary Gland Disorders and Functions (10 papers), Osteoarthritis Treatment and Mechanisms (6 papers), COVID-19 Clinical Research Studies (6 papers), Systemic Lupus Erythematosus Research (4 papers), T-cell and B-cell Immunology (4 papers), Immune Cell Function and Interaction (4 papers), Systemic Sclerosis and Related Diseases (4 papers) and Sphingolipid Metabolism and Signaling (3 papers). The work is most often cited by research in Cancer Research (824 citations), Immunology (676 citations), Rheumatology (249 citations), Oncology (355 citations) and Molecular Biology (920 citations). Martin Stradner has collaborated with scholars based in Austria, United States and Italy. Frequent co-authors include Ananda W. Goldrath, W. Graninger, Christian Dejaco, Jessica Fujimoto, Heimo Strohmaier, Edward Yang, Randall S. Johnson, Andrew L. Doedens, Anthony T. Phan and Tarek Moustafa. Their work appears in journals such as Annals of the Rheumatic Diseases, Frontiers in Immunology, Lara D. Veeken, Journal of Orthopaedic Research® and Cartilage.
